July Weather in Rougemont, Canada

Last updated: June 18, 2025

The average temperature in Rougemont, Canada during July is a pleasant 22°C (71°F). Expect minimums as low as 9°C (48°F) and maximums peaking at 35°C (95°F). In terms of moisture, you can anticipate 105 mm (4.1 in) of precipitation spread across 14 days, with an average humidity level of 76%.

July UV Index in Rougemont

In Rougemont in July, the maximum UV index is 8, which corresponds to a very high Exposure Category. This means that the time to burn is only 15 minutes. For more detailed information, you can refer to the Hourly UV Index in Rougemont.

How July Weather in Rougemont Compares to Other Months

Weather in Rougemont var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ares July’s weather to other months in Rougemont,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in Rougemont, showing how July’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ather-8°C (18°F)87 mm (3.4 inches)93%low
February Weather-7°C (20°F)81 mm (3.2 inches)92%moderate
March Weather-2°C (29°F)84 mm (3.3 inches)86%moderate
April Weather6°C (43°F)117 mm (4.6 inches)85%very high
May Weather14°C (57°F)98 mm (3.9 inches)80%very high
June Weather19°C (66°F)111 mm (4.4 inches)74%very high
July Weather22°C (71°F)105 mm (4.1 inches)76%very high
August Weather21°C (69°F)116 mm (4.6 inches)75%very high
September Weather16°C (61°F)67 mm (2.7 inches)78%high
October Weather10°C (50°F)142 mm (5.6 inches)86%moderate
November Weather1°C (35°F)117 mm (4.6 inches)88%moderate
December Weather-4°C (24°F)85 mm (3.4 inches)89%low
